Warning Signs You Need Slab Leak Water Removal

Slab leaks can be sneaky. You might not notice them at first, but the signs add up. Ignoring these issues can lead to bigger problems and more expensive repairs. The sooner you act, the better. You don’t want to wait until the damage is irreversible. Recognizing these signs early can save you time, money, and stress. Quick action is key to protecting your home.

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

A damp, musty smell is a sign of hidden moisture. It’s often the first indicator of a slab leak. You don’t want to ignore it. This odor can spread and affect your whole home. It’s a sign that water is trapped beneath the surface. You need to act before the problem grows.

Unexplained Water Bills

If your water bill jumps without a clear reason, it could be a slab leak. This is a red flag you can’t ignore. You’re paying for water you’re not using. It’s a sign that something is wrong. You need to check for leaks before the damage gets worse. This is a clear signal that action is needed.

Warped or Damp Floors

Warping, buckling, or dampness on your floors can point to a slab leak. This is a sign that water is underneath. You don’t want to ignore it. The damage can spread and affect your home’s structure. This is a serious issue that needs attention. You need to act before it gets worse.

Cracks in Walls or Foundations

Cracks that appear suddenly can be a sign of water damage beneath. This can be caused by shifting soil or water pressure. You don’t want to wait for the damage to grow. This is a sign that something is wrong. You need to check for leaks and take action quickly.

Increased Humidity

Higher humidity levels inside your home can be a sign of a slab leak. This is a hidden problem that can affect your comfort and health. You need to address it before it worsens. It’s a sign that water is trapped near your home. You don’t want to ignore this, it can lead to mold and other issues.

Water Puddles Near the Foundation

Standing water near your home’s foundation is a clear sign of a problem. This can be caused by a slab leak or poor drainage. You don’t want to ignore this. It’s a sign that water is getting into your home. You need to act before the damage spreads. This is a red flag you can’t miss.

Slab Leak Water Removal Cost In Breckenridge, TX

Slab Leak Water Removal costs vary depending on the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. These are general estimates and not guarantees. You need to understand what to expect before moving forward. The right team will give you a clear, honest quote. You get a fair price for the work you need. Reliable, transparent, and focused on your home.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Initial assessment and inspection $100 – $300 Complexity of the leak and tools needed.
Water extraction $200 – $600 Amount of water and accessibility.
Drying and dehumidification $300 – $800 Size of the area and time needed.
Structural repairs $500 – $2,000 Extent of damage and materials used.
Final inspection and cleanup $100 – $300 Effort needed to ensure everything is dry and safe.
Emergency response $250 – $700 Urgency and availability of the team.
